Indigenous Early Learning and Child Care Framework
Investment opportunities to support our children are now available through the Indigenous Early Learning and Child Care (IELCC) Framework. First Nations communities in BC are invited to access funding and resources to deliver high-quality, language-driven, and culturally-grounded ELCC to every child and family.
We engage in research and policy analysis to better advocate for and inform necessary supports for Indigenous Early Learning and Child Care.
Children’s stories and games; Curriculum development and teaching materials; ECE education and training materials; Research and policy development; Online resources.
We offer year-round training for early childhood educators and support services professionals. These can be scheduled by request and taught at community sites, both on and off-reserve, throughout BC.
